Front End Developer

Work set-up: 
Full Remote
Contract: 
Work from: 

Offer summary

Qualifications:

Proficiency in JavaScript, HTML5, CSS3, and related tools., Experience with JavaScript frameworks and SSR applications., B.S. or higher in Computer Science or a related field, or equivalent work experience., Strong problem-solving skills and effective communication abilities..

Key responsibilities:

  • Develop and maintain front-end applications using modern technologies.
  • Collaborate with Agile teams to deliver features and improvements.
  • Support and troubleshoot existing applications to ensure performance and reliability.
  • Participate in all phases of the software development lifecycle, including testing and deployment.

SAGE Publishing logo
SAGE Publishing https://group.sagepub.com
1001 - 5000 Employees
See all jobs

Job description

We are looking for a Front End Developer to contribute to the development and maintenance of effective publishing solutions that align with business goals. This role entails coding, testing, and implementing software solutions and systems, such as content delivery websites, content management, access control, reporting, analytics, workflow, product metadata management, eCommerce, finance and other publishingrelated tools and controls. To grow and develop into the industry of software engineering, continuously improving skills and expertise towards ever greater contributions.

Key Accountabilities

  • This position requires onsite work during the probationary period and will transition to a hybrid role thereafter
      • Code, test, and implement software solutions that meet business and technical requirements, using a variety of development tools and languages, focusing on the tech stack used by the team.
          • Participate actively in all phases of the software development lifecycle, contributing to both frontend and backend development projects.
              • Collaborate within Agile teams to deliver features and enhancements that improve the functionality and performance of our platforms and products.
                  • Learn about the design and development of scalable software architectures and ensure the integration of new features within existing systems.
                      • Engage in ongoing learning and application of new technologies and best practices to grow in experience and skill.
                          • Support the maintenance and troubleshooting of existing applications.
                              • Deliver highquality work with guidance and be open to receiving feedback to grow in proficiency.
                                  • Learn quickly from others, take initiative when required and build relationships mainly for selfmentoring.
                                      • Follow team processes, learn to implement solutions with detailed directions and welcome feedback to improve performance.
                                          • Focus on building components and small features and learn more about the system including its basic practices.
                                              • Work effectively in a remote capacity. Attend in person meetings and events several times a year, in one of Sage’s various international offices or other locations as deemed appropriate.
                                                  • Be an active, engaged and vocal contributor to Agile ceremonies and other meetings as appropriate.
                                                    • Skills, Qualifications & Experience

                                                      • Proficient with JavaScript, HTML5, CSS3, and related tooling.
                                                          • Architect and implement scalable, modular, and maintainable frontend applications
                                                              • Experience in Javascript Frameworks
                                                                  • Proficient with SSR applications.
                                                                      • Proficiency in state management.
                                                                          • Experience working with RESTful APIs and realtime data.
                                                                              • Knowledge of modern build tools and frontend testing frameworks.
                                                                                  • Familiarity with componentbased architecture and scalable design patterns.
                                                                                      • Collaborate closely with teams to build engaging and performant user experiences.
                                                                                          • Drive the frontend technology roadmap and best practices (testing, performance, accessibility, etc.).
                                                                                              • Contribute to the design of APIs and influence how data is handled between frontend and backend systems.
                                                                                                  • Review code and contribute to technical discussions.
                                                                                                      • Evolve and maintain the design system and component library.
                                                                                                          • Understanding of performance optimization, crossbrowser compatibility, and accessibility best practices.
                                                                                                              • Version control experience with Git and comfort with Agile workflows.
                                                                                                                  • Exposure to CICD workflows and tools.
                                                                                                                      • Demonstrable experience, knowledge and evidence of technical skill in computer science, information technology, engineering or a related field with a keen interest in growing technical skills.
                                                                                                                          • Strong analytical and problemsolving abilities, attention to detail, and effective communication skills.
                                                                                                                              • Possess a passion for technology, continuous learning, and problemsolving.
                                                                                                                                  • B.S. or higher in Computer Science or related technical field (or equivalent work experience).
                                                                                                                                    • If you have a disability and you need any support during the application process, please contact hr.resume@sagepub.com All qualified applicants are encouraged to apply.

                                                                                                                                      Pay Transparency & Benefits Package:

                                                                                                                                      Sage Publishing is committed to being an inclusive employer where all individuals are treated with fairness and respect. Sage is proud to be an equal opportunity workplace and is an affirmative action employer.

                                                                                                                                      Compensation at Sage is influenced by several factors, including but not limited to skill set, nature and level of experience, qualifications, and other relevant considerations. Please note that the compensation details listed in U.S. role postings reflect the base salary only and do not include bonuses or benefits. Your recruiter can share more about the specific salary range and additional aspects of the compensationbenefits package for this position during the hiring process. If your desired salary falls outside of this range, we hope youll still apply as there may be other positions that better align.

                                                                                                                                      In addition to compensation, Sage offers a highly competitive and comprehensive PPO medical, dental, and vision care benefits package with SAGE covering most of the premium costs. Unique program benefits that support a healthy life, a companysponsored anniversary trip every 5 years, a 401(k)matching program of 100% up to 5% of pay, and other significant meaningful benefits. In alignment with our value for education, Sage offers financial support for bachelors and graduatelevel degree programs as well as learning for personal interest.

                                                                                                                                      Sage offers freedom and autonomy in your daytoday with hybrid or remote work, depending on the role. Join the nearly 2,000 Sage employees worldwide who deliver products and services that serve to fulfill our noble goal of education and dissemination of knowledge globally. We’d love to meet you!

                                                                                                                                      Diversity, Equity, and Inclusion

                                                                                                                                      Sage Publishing is committed to being an inclusive employer where all individuals are treated with fairness and respect, regardless of age, disability, gender identity, marriage and partnership status, pregnancy and parental responsibilities, race, religion and belief, sex, or sexual orientation.

                                                                                                                                      We believe that diversity is a cornerstone of a vibrant culture. We want Sage to be an organization where the most talented staff and highpotential staff are recruited, have the opportunity to grow, and want to work. We strive to achieve a better representation of diverse talent at all levels, including leadership, across our workforce.

Required profile

Experience

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Detail Oriented
  • Communication
  • Problem Solving
  • Analytical Skills

Front-End Developer Related jobs